EOS区块链的目的与应用:揭开去中心化平台的神

EOS(Enterprise Operation System)是一种区块链平台,旨在为开发去中心化应用(DApp)提供高效的基础设施。自2017年推出以来,EOS已迅速成为区块链技术中的一个焦点,其独特的架构和功能使其在众多区块链项目中脱颖而出。本文将深入探讨EOS的目的、工作机制、应用案例以及其在区块链领域中的重要性。

EOS的设计目的与愿景

EOS的设计旨在解决传统区块链技术中的关键问题,包括可扩展性、用户友好性和灵活性。与比特币和以太坊等早期区块链相比,EOS在处理速度和效率方面进行了显著改进,其目标是支持商业规模的去中心化应用。

该平台的核心愿景是创建一个能够支持各种分布式应用的操作系统,通过将区块链技术的优势与用户友好的设计结合,EOS希望降低开发者进入区块链领域的门槛,使得企业和个人能够轻松构建和部署DApp。

EOS的技术架构

EOS采用了一种名为“委托权益证明”(Delegated Proof of Stake, DPOS)的共识机制,该机制通过选举节点(称为Block Producer)来验证交易和维护网络的安全性。与传统的工作量证明(PoW)机制相比,DPOS在资源使用和交易速度方面具有显著优势。

EOS的架构还包括以下关键特点:

  • 高吞吐量:EOS能够处理数千笔交易每秒,极大地提高了可扩展性,适合商业级应用。
  • 无交易费用:用户在EOS上进行交易不需要支付交易费用,而是通过持有EOS代币来获得网络资源(如计算能力和存储空间)。
  • 智能合约:EOS支持C 等多种编程语言,允许开发者创建务实且复杂的智能合约,扩展应用的功能。
  • 多线程处理:其支持多线程处理,有助于提升处理效率和性能。

EOS与去中心化应用的结合

去中心化应用(DApp)是基于区块链技术开发的应用程序,与传统应用相比,DApp具有更好的安全性、透明性和抗审查能力。EOS作为一个开发DApp的平台,吸引了大量的开发者和企业。

在EOS上,开发者可以为多个用例构建DApp,包括金融服务、社交媒体、游戏、供应链管理等。以下是一些在EOS上成功实现的DApp案例:

  • Everipedia:这个基于EOS的去中心化百科全书,旨在取代维基百科,通过经济激励机制吸引用户参与内容生成。
  • EOS Knights:这是一个区块链游戏,玩家可以通过游戏获得EOS代币,同时游戏的物品和角色都是基于智能合约的资产,玩家可以购买、交易或出售。
  • Chintai:这个平台为EOS生态系统提供租赁代币的服务,为用户提供了新的金融工具。

EOS在商业中的应用潜力

EOS的高吞吐量和灵活的架构使其成为企业实现区块链技术的理想选择。许多传统行业,如金融、医疗、物流等,都在寻找适合的区块链解决方案,以提高业务效率和透明度。

以下是EOS在商业中应用的潜力示例:

  • 金融服务:金融机构可以利用EOS进行高效的支付、清算和结算,通过智能合约自动化复杂的交易流程。这样可以降低成本,同时提高交易的安全性和透明度。
  • 供应链管理:区块链技术的透明性使得通过EOS构建的供应链管理系统能够实时跟踪产品流动,确保每个环节的透明化,提升消费者的信任度。
  • 数据共享:企业之间可以利用EOS安全地共享数据,而无需担心数据泄露或篡改的风险,通过智能合约实现自动化的数据使用处理。

EOS的挑战与未来发展

尽管EOS在众多方面都具有优势,但其发展过程也面临不少挑战。例如,网络治理机制的复杂性可能导致决策的低效率,此外,DPOS机制虽然提高了性能,但也可能引发权力集中化的问题,这与区块链最初去中心化的理念相矛盾。

未来,EOS需要在继续扩展其生态系统的同时,解决这些挑战,同时增加对开发者的支持,推动更多具有创新性的DApp应用的产生。此外,随着区块链技术的快速发展,EOS还需不断适应市场变化,以便保持其竞争力。

与EOS相关的常见问题

1. EOS与以太坊有什么区别?

EOS和以太坊都是知名的区块链平台,但它们在设计架构、共识机制、开发友好性等方面存在显著区别。以太坊采用了工作量证明(PoW)机制,交易处理速度相对较慢,并且每笔交易都需要支付高额的手续费。此外,以太坊的智能合约主要使用Solidity语言进行开发。

而EOS则利用委托权益证明(DPOS)机制,实现了高吞吐量和快速交易。最重要的是,用户在EOS上不需支付交易费用,这降低了用户使用门槛。最重要的是,EOS支持多种编程语言进行智能合约开发,使得优秀的开发者能够更容易地参与其中。

2. EOS的代币有什么作用?

EOS代币(通常被称为EOS)在EOS生态系统中具有多个重要作用。首先,EOS代币用于激励区块生产者(Block Producer)进行网络验证和维护工作。参与者通过持有EOS代币来获得网络资源(如计算能力和存储空间),并且享受相应的交易速率和费用优势。

其次,EOS代币还可以用于投票。每个EOS持有者都可以行使投票权,选择区块生产者,并当选的生产者将获得区块奖励。通过这种方式,EOS用户能够在网络治理中发挥作用,确保区块链的去中心化特性。

3. 谁在EOS网络中负责维护和管理?

在EOS网络中,区块生产者是负责维护和管理网络的主要参与者。EOS的DPOS机制通过投票选举产生的21个活跃的区块生产者,他们负责验证交易、生成新区块并维护网络的安全性。这些区块生产者在不同的选举周期中根据社区的投票结果进行更换。

此外,所有EOS持有者可通过投票来选拔和替换区块生产者,确保网络的民主治理。为了增强网络的安全性和去中心化性,EOS社区鼓励更多的参与者加入区块生产者的行列,通过多样化的节点来维护网络的稳定性。

4. EOS的社区生态系统如何?

EOS拥有一个活跃而多样化的社区。在过去的几年中,EOS吸引了大量的开发者、项目团队和企业加入,共同推动平台的发展。EOS社区的成员包括开发者、投资者、用户和研究人员,他们通过分享知识、开展合作项目和参与治理机制,促进生态系统的成熟。

为了支持社区的建设与发展,EOS基金会等组织积极组织活动、黑客松和大会,鼓励开发者提出创新的DApp和项目。用户则通过参与分享信息、意见反馈以及测试新项目来推动平台改进。

5. EOS的安全性如何?

安全性是区块链技术中的重要考量。EOS通过其DPOS共识机制、智能合约的安全性审核以及治理机制,构建了相对安全的网络环境。每个区块生产者必须经过社区投票选举,因此对恶意行为的监督和制约促使生产者保持网络的安全。

此外,EOS为开发者提供了多层次的安全机制,包括权限管理、合约审核和测试环境。开发者可以在上线之前对智能合约进行全面的评估,确保合约逻辑的安全性,从而减少潜在的漏洞和攻击风险。通过这些方式,EOS努力维护其网络安全,并构建一个值得信赖的生态系统。

6. EOS的未来前景如何?

展望未来,EOS在区块链领域的前景依然充满潜力。尽管面临一些挑战,EOS依旧拥有强大的技术优势和用户基数。随着更多企业和开发者的加入,EOS有望吸引更多的去中心化应用和创新项目。

为了持续推动生态系统的扩大,EOS开发团队需要不断完善网络治理、提升用户体验、解决资源分配问题。在全球范围内,区块链技术的应用场景继续拓展, EOS在这股潮流中具备强大竞争力。

总之,EOS作为一项创新的区块链技术,具备广阔的应用前景,并在全球经济和技术环境中扮演着越来越重要的角色。通过兼顾安全性和高效性,EOS将致力于实现其成为去中心化应用平台的愿景,同时推动区块链技术的蓬勃发展。